随笔分类 - javascript
js框架介绍及使用、js插件使用、js函数使用
摘要:Mustache通常被称为JavaScript模板的基础。另一个流行的解决方案Hanldebars实际上就是基于Mustache构建而成的。这并不意味着Mustache是一个不好的模板解决方案。 下面例举一例: 一旦在页面中包含了Mustache,你就可以访问全局对象“Mustache”。你可使用其
阅读全文
摘要:创建datagrid在页面上添加一个div或table标签,然后用jquery获取这个标签,并初始化一个datagrid。代码如下:页面上的div标签:js代码:$('#magazineGrid').datagrid({ height: 340, url: 'url', metho...
阅读全文
摘要:1、设置checkbox选中状态①选中:.prop('checked',true);②不选中:.prop('checked',false);2、获取checkbox选中状态.prop('checked');
阅读全文
摘要:在js中window.open通过“post”传递参数的步骤如下:如:在A.jsp中 有一个js方法 winow.open,目标地址是 xx.do1、在A.jsp建一个form,把要设置的值通过js动态添加到里面,如:$("#postForm").append('');2、设置form的target...
阅读全文
摘要:$("a").click(...);这种绑定的话,b也会响应一次事件,如何只对a元素绑定事件,而不对子元素绑定呢?即b被click之后自己并不触发回调函数,而是把事件传递给a。我现在的做法是:直接在a上写,这样b就不会把自己作为event.target触发回调了.--- 更新 ----大家可...
阅读全文
摘要:效果图:看代码:Html代码动态日历年份:月份:SundayMondayTuesdayWednesdayThursdayFridaySaturday
阅读全文
摘要:/** * 根据id获取元素文本 * @param {String} id|元素id * return {Integer || String} text */function getText(id){ var text = $('#'+ id).text().replace(/(^\s*)|(\s*...
阅读全文
摘要:/** * 分页事件处理 */function paging(){ $("#firstPage").click(function(){ //首页 var pageNo = getPage('pageNo'); if (pageNo == 1) { ...
阅读全文
摘要:/** * 获取时间对象 */function getDateObj(addDayCount) { var dd = new Date(); dd.setDate(dd.getDate()+addDayCount);//获取addDayCount天后的日期 var y = dd.getF...
阅读全文
摘要:1、2、/** * @param {Object} id 'cname' * @param {Object} pointout '请输入收藏夹名称' */function pointoutListener(id, pointout) { //为cname添加单击时间和失去焦点的监听器 var myi...
阅读全文
摘要:1. 跨无限级框架显示无论你把日期控件放在哪里,你都不需要担心会被外层的iframe所遮挡进而影响客户体验,因为My97日期控件是可以跨无限级框架显示的示例2-7 跨无限级框架演示可无限跨越框架iframe,无论怎么嵌套框架都不必担心了,即使有滚动条也不怕2. 民国年日历和其他特殊日历当年份格式设置...
阅读全文
摘要:写成类的方法格式如下:(str.trim();) 写成函数可以这样:(trim(str))
阅读全文
摘要:/** * 将Form表单转成符合后台要求的json格式数据 * @param frm form表单Id * * @return json格式的数据 */function getFormJson(frm) { var o = {}; var a = $("#" + frm).serializeAr...
阅读全文
摘要:参数列表 ColumnEditor Columns Detail rowAttrRender参数 示例: groupColumnName参数 示例: groupRender参数 示例: totalRender参数 示例: detailToEdit参数 示例: rowDraggingRender参数
阅读全文
摘要:function stringToDate(fDate){ var fullDate = fDate.split(" ")[0].split("-"); var fullTime = fDate.split(" ")[1].split(":"); return new Date(fullDate[0
阅读全文
摘要:function OpenWin(type, obj){ window.open ("http://www.baidu.com" + type, "_blank", "height=100, width=400, toolbar= no, menubar=no, scrollbars=no, re...
阅读全文
摘要:eval('(' + result+ ')')
阅读全文
摘要:$(element).is(":visible")$(this).is(':hidden')
阅读全文
摘要:JSON的全称是”JavaScript Object Notation”,意思是JavaScript对象表示法,它是一种基于文本,独立于语言的轻量级数据交换格式。XML也是一种数据交换格式,为什么没有选择XML呢?因为XML虽然可以作为跨平台的数据交换格式,但是在JS(JavaScript的简写)中处理XML非常不方便,同时XML标记比数据多,增加了交换产生的流量,而JSON没有附加的任何标记,在JS中可作为对象处理,所以我们更倾向于选择JSON来交换数据。这篇文章主要从以下几个方面来说明JSON。1,JSON的两种结构2,认识JSON字符串3,在JS中如何使用JSON4,在.NET中如何使用
阅读全文

浙公网安备 33010602011771号